What Is a Data Warehouse?

A data warehouse is a large, centralized repository of data that is used for business intelligence and reporting purposes. It is designed to support decision-making processes by providing users with easy access to relevant and accurate data. A data warehouse is typically created by integrating data from multiple sources, transforming it into a consistent format, and storing it in a way that facilitates efficient querying and analysis. Data warehouses are used by organizations of all sizes and across all industries, and they play a critical role in enabling data-driven decision-making.

The Importance of Data Warehousing

Data warehousing is becoming increasingly important in today's data-driven world. As organizations collect more and more data, they need a way to store and manage that data in a way that makes it accessible and useful for decision-making. Data warehouses provide a centralized location for storing and analyzing data, which can help organizations gain insights into their operations and make more informed decisions. By creating a data warehouse, organizations can also improve data quality, reduce duplication of effort, and enhance collaboration between different departments and teams.
